大量数据导入失败:MySQL解决方案与案例
在处理大量数据导入失败的MySQL问题时,我们需要根据具体情况采取以下解决方案和案例:
检查表结构:
- 确保目标表的字段类型与导入的数据相符。
- 如果存在不匹配的字段,需要修改数据或调整表结构。
设置合适的数据类型:
- 对于数值类型,确保导入的数字在MySQL允许的范围内。
- 对于日期时间类型,注意数据格式应符合MySQL的规范(例如:’YYYY-MM-DD HH
SS’)。
优化导入速度:
- 分批导入数据,以减少系统压力。
- 在内存足够的情况下,使用
LOAD DATA LOCAL INFILE 'file_path' ...
命令进行导入,更适用于大量本地文件的导入。
检查MySQL配置:
- 确保服务器有足够的资源(如CPU和内存)来处理数据导入。
- 检查MySQL的日志,可能会提供导入失败的原因。
通过上述步骤,我们往往能够解决大量数据导入失败的问题。如果问题依然存在,建议寻求专业的IT支持。
还没有评论,来说两句吧...